Relaxing Sounds for Sound Sleep

Drift away into peaceful slumber with the gentle caress of melodies. A carefully selected playlist of acoustic music can work wonders in calming your mind and settling your body for a deep sleep.

Research has shown that listening to slow music before bed can decrease stress hormones, promote relaxation, and boost sleep quality.

Consider these choices:

* Ambient music

* Piano pieces

* Isochronic tones

Make sure to choose music that you find truly soothing and avoid anything too stimulating. Explore different genres and artists until you find the perfect backdrop for your restful night's sleep.
